I have the MOAR-T reticle in my ATACR, I was specifically talking about wind hold dots below the horizontal line such as Vortex has with their reticles and Leupold has with their TS-32X reticle. Dots you use to hold for winds so you don't have to hold out in an empty space to the right or left of the lower verticle line.
